A really lovely fish restaurant on the seafront at Southend. A converted Victorian summer house with fabulous views across the estuary. Inside and outside seating is available and booking online was a breeze. The fish and chip portions are huge and tastes absolutely delicious. The only downside is the automatic 10% service charge which I feel should be up to the customer to decide. Service was good but £5 on top of my bill for simply taking my order and bringing it to the table seemed excessive considering they do exactly the same at a Wimpy.
